This is the most iconic barbera in Italy
The story of the label is very curious
Single site hill where a lady had a house.
She was nicknamed "Uccellone" meaning big bird due to her prominent nose that resembled a bird beak. Nontheless "Uccellone" in italian slang also mean "big c..k"...
The local priest was horrified by this label and accused Braida of pushing the boundaries too much. The answer was from him to produce another wine honouring the priest called Bricco della Bigotta(Bigot).
The wine is big, it goes in large oak for 18 months and needs decanting. Super smooth, super complex, this a wine for blue cheese or meditation.
It keeps giving you different shade every time you swirl it.
